> Is there a way to open a directory on which you have neither read nor > write access (maybe not even search access) ?
I've thought for some time there sbould be an O_NOACCESS, to open things without any ability to do I/O. The major use for this I've found is opening directories for later feeding to fchdir(), but I suspect that if it existed people would find other uses for it.
